Joint Meeting of the NLFSC, NLTA and NLSBA on School Fees
November 15, 2001
Summary
Present: Rene Wicks (NLTA), Cyril Hayden (NLSBA), Eva Whitmore (NLFSC)
General discussion led to a suggestion by Rene that a joint standing committee of the NLTA, NLFSC and NLSBA to discuss educational issues of common interest would be beneficial to all. Cyril agreed on behalf of the NLSBA, Eva agreed on behalf of the NLFSC (subject to approval by the NLFSC executive) and Rene agreed to take the suggestion to the NLTA executive. The goal is to arrange a meeting for two or three representatives from each organization in early December to discuss the mandate of the committee and to identify priorities.
Eva explained that NLFSC plans to prepare recommendations on the management and reduction of school fees to present to the Minister of Education, and that NLFSC called this meeting to see if the three groups could agree on a set of recommendations to present jointly.
Cyril indicated that school fees are not a priority for the NLSBA at this time. Though the NLSBA would like to see the elimination of school fees, he indicated that air quality, building infrastructure, professional development, and program inequities take precedence.
Action:
NLFSC will develop recommendations to be discussed by its membership and ultimately presented to the Minister. Once drafted, a copy will be provided to the NLTA and the NLSBA to give them the opportunity to review the document and to decide whether or not to participate in its presentation.
Action:
Rene offered to have the NLTA librarian research practices in other provinces in Canada with respect to school fees and other charges to parents. Eva will provide the NLTA with information NLFSC has collected.
